International Flights To Thailand Increased by 24%


Published: December 13, 2021 at 6:00 pm
Share:

tourism plane

While tourism in Thailand is still far from recovery due to the COVID-19 pandemic, the peak season has begun with foreign flights to Thailand increasing by 24%.

Airports of Thailand said that 9,483 of the flights arranged in landing slots into Thailand originated from overseas locations, a 24% increase in comparison to last month’s data.  As per the report, a total of 17,132 flights would arrive at Thailand’s airports from November to December.

More flights will likely be booked for this month, raising the total to even greater levels. The increase in incoming flights suggests that an increasing number of foreign visitors are opting to visit Thailand during the busy season after Thailand eased travel restrictions, Thailand Pass, and Test & Go system.

The Airports of Thailand manages airports around the country, including Suvarnabhumi Airport, Phuket International Airport, Chiang Mai International Airport, and Don Mueang Airport. Thailand’s reopening on November 1, the Suvarnabhumi and Don Mueang airport in Bangkok, and the Phuket airport welcomed most of the arrivals.

The Department of Disease Control reported that since November 1, 186,938 foreign travelers have entered the country.  Most of the foreign arrivals are from the United States followed by Germany.
